Lanesville, Indiana gets 44 inches of rain, on average, per year. The US average is 38 inches of rain per year.

Lanesville averages 11 inches of snow per year. The US average is 28 inches of snow per year.

On average, there are 194 sunny days per year in Lanesville. The US average is 205 sunny days.

Lanesville gets some kind of precipitation, on average, 108 days per year. Precipitation is rain, snow, sleet, or hail that falls to the ground. In order for precipitation to be counted you have to get at least .01 inches on the ground to measure.

July is the hottest month for Lanesville with an average high temperature of 87.6°, which ranks it as one of the hottest places in Indiana. In Lanesville, there are 3 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Lanesville are May, September and June.
In Lanesville, there are 29.3 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is one of the hottest places in Indiana.
January has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Lanesville with an average of 25.8°. This is one of the warmest places in Indiana.
In Lanesville, there are 80.1 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is one of the warmest places in Indiana.
In Lanesville, there are 0.5 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is one of the warmest places in Indiana.
The humidity can be uncomfortably heavy or close in Lanesville during the summer months. July is the most humid month, though humidity is low for most of the year. July, August and June are the three most humid months in Lanesville.
May is the wettest month in Lanesville with 5.1 inches of rain, and the driest month is August with 2.9 inches. The wettest season is Summer with 30% of yearly precipitation and 23% occurs in Winter,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 44.2 inches in Lanesville means that it is wetter than most places in Indiana.
March is the rainiest month in Lanesville with 10.7 days of rain, and September is the driest month with only 6.5 rainy days. There are 108.3 rainy days annually in Lanesville, which is less rainy than most places in Indiana. The rainiest season is Summer when it rains 29% of the time and the driest is Winter with only a 21% chance of a rainy day.
An annual snowfall of 10.6 inches in Lanesville means that it is one of the least snowy places in Indiana. January is the snowiest month in Lanesville with 3.4 inches of snow, and 4 months of the year have significant snowfall.
